CHAPTER IVHARMONISED TECHNICAL SPECIFICATIONS
Article 19F1UK Assessment Document
1.
Following a request for a F2UK Technical Assessment by a manufacturer, a F2UK Assessment Document shall be drawn up and adopted by the F3responsible TAB for any construction product not covered or not fully covered by a F4designated standard, for which the performance in relation to its essential characteristics cannot be entirely assessed according to an existing F4designated standard, because, inter alia:
(a)
the product does not fall within the scope of any existing F4designated standard;
(b)
for at least one essential characteristic of that product, the assessment method provided for in the F4designated standard is not appropriate; or
(c)
the F4designated standard does not provide for any assessment method in relation to at least one essential characteristic of that product.
F5(1A.
The duty in paragraph (1) applies only to TABs that are established in the United Kingdom.
2.
The procedure for adopting the F6UK Assessment Document shall respect the principles set out in Article 20 and shall comply with Article 21 and Annex II.
